GREENBELT, Md. — Firefighters in Prince George’s County rescued seven people, including a child, from their balconies during a two-alarm apartment fire in Greenbelt.
The fire began at approximately 8:45 a.m. in the 6100 block of Breezewood Drive on March 19. When firefighters arrived, they found flames engulfing the first and second floors of a three-story garden apartment, WUSA9 reported.
Fire department officials said a second alarm was called before firefighters extinguished the blaze, bringing firefighters from Montgomery County to the scene.
Two of those rescued were hospitalized. There was no report on their injuries and condition, FOX5 DC reported.
The cause of the fire is under investigation.
